Here's the plot: "This comical western chronicles the silly adventures of a bumbling wagonmaster and his clutzy assistant as they attempt to take seven engers across the prairie. Among the engers are two wealthy Bostonians, an aspiring showgirl, a teacher, and bachelor. The story is adapted from Dusty's Trail, a television sitcom."
